## Deployment

Known issue: Larkspout websockets drop on deploy and clients hammer reconnects. Fix shipped in 2.4 — exponential backoff with jitter, capped retries. Do not roll back below 2.4 or the thundering herd returns. Rolling restarts only; never restart all gateway pods at once. The reconnect tuning currently deployed is shown below.

config for bahop-baduf:
[kasion]
team = lamath
access_code = ac_d807e5
host = kasion.paliqcloud.corp
port = 4000
owner = julix.tamvan
peer = frair.qorvelsoft.local

Subject: Welcome to on-call — quick note on Shrinkwright

Hey, welcome aboard! Since you're reviewing from the security side, the main thing to know is Shrinkwright, our CLI for batch image resizing. It runs under the pipeline service account, reads only from the ingest bucket, and writes to a scratch volume that gets wiped nightly. No network calls beyond the artifact store. If you see it spawning anything else, that's page-worthy. The threat model, sandbox config, and audit notes all live on the internal page here:

wiki page, fawef-tawif: https://jira.zemvarsys.internal/projects/pages/display/180f7ba3

## Data Stores — PortionPal

PortionPal, our recipe-scaling calculator, keeps unit-conversion tables and user scaling presets in a single Postgres instance named `portions-primary`. Reads dominate; writes occur only when a user saves a preset. If the service reports store timeouts, check the pooler first before restarting anything. To connect manually during an incident, use the following connection string.

database URL for bahop-yagep: mssql://sildor_svc:35ha7jz@db-fb6d.nelvrodyn.example:5432/casath

Handover: Contrast audit, Glimmerpane theme engine

From Teodor to Ilse. The audit of all built-in palettes is done; four failed WCAG AA and were adjusted. Plugin authors should know the contrast checker now runs at build time and rejects palettes below the configured ratio. Remaining work: document the override flag. The checker's current thresholds and runtime settings are reproduced below.

settings of yawif-yafop:
[druys]
port = 9000
region = south-3
host = druys.zemvarsoft.internal
team = frador
timeout_ms = 3000
retries = 4